Immerse yourself in the timeless beauty of Claudio Monteverdi's sacred choral works with the release of "Monteverdi: Messa a quattro voci et salmi of 1650 Volume II." This exquisite collection, released on March 30, 2018, under the CORO label, offers a profound journey through the masterful compositions of one of the most influential figures in classical music history. Spanning just over an hour and seven minutes, this album is a testament to Monteverdi's unparalleled ability to blend sacred text with sublime melody, creating a spiritual and musical experience that transcends time.
The album features a stunning array of Monteverdi's sacred vocal works, including the majestic "Dixit Dominus (Secondo)," the serene "Salve Regina," and the intricate "Messa a quattro voci," a four-voice mass that showcases the composer's mastery of polyphony. Each piece is performed with meticulous attention to detail, bringing to life the rich harmonies and expressive nuances that define Monteverdi's style. The inclusion of instrumental works, such as the "Ciaccona in G major," adds a dynamic dimension to the album, highlighting the composer's versatility and innovation.
Claudio Monteverdi, a pioneer of the Baroque era, is renowned for his contributions to both sacred and secular music. His works, characterized by their emotional depth and technical brilliance, have left an indelible mark on the world of classical music. This album is a celebration of his enduring legacy, offering a glimpse into the sacred repertoire that solidified his reputation as a master of choral composition.
